Transaction e5b9623267a39edece566bb9909b7a9e80dd79c0b2c2ca9b95bf7116c1757ec6
1 Input
1 Output
-
e5b9623267a39edece566bb9909b7a9e80dd79c0b2c2ca9b95bf7116c1757ec6:0
- value
- 62394082
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8725d80cbc44635de51f30c54cbe57a414921c4
- address
- bc1qepe9mqxtc3rrthj37vx9fjl90fq5jgwydl4558